B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that the meetings of the General Assembly shall be held as53
prescribed in Code Section 28-1-2 of the Official Code of Georgia Annotated, except as54
otherwise provided by this resolution.  The hours for convening and adjourning the House55
of Representatives for each legislative day may be as ordered by the House; and the hours56
for convening and adjourning the Senate for each legislative day may be as ordered by the57
Senate.  Each house, upon its own adjournment for a legislative day, shall remain in a period58
of adjournment until it convenes for the next legislative day.59
PART II60
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that whenever, due to an emergency or disaster resulting61
from manmade or natural causes or enemy attack, it becomes imprudent, inexpedient, or62
impossible to conduct the affairs of the General Assembly at the State Capitol in Atlanta,63
Fulton County, and the Governor has by proclamation declared an emergency temporary64
location or locations for the seat of government in accordance with Code Section 38-3-52,65
the Speaker of the House of Representatives and the President of the Senate may, by joint66
agreement, order the discontinuation of the schedule for meetings provided by this resolution67

and provide for reconvening the House and the Senate at such temporary location or
68
locations in accordance with Code Sections 38-3-52 and 38-3-53 on such date and at such69
time as they deem practical.70
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that whenever, due to an emergency or disaster resulting71
from manmade or natural causes or enemy attack, it becomes imprudent, inexpedient, or72
impossible to conduct the affairs of the General Assembly at the State Capitol in Atlanta,73
Fulton County, but the Governor has not by proclamation declared an emergency temporary74
location or locations for the seat of government in accordance with the above, the Speaker75
of the House of Representatives and the President of the Senate may, by joint agreement,76
order the discontinuation of the schedule for meetings provided by this resolution and77
provide for reconvening the House and the Senate at the State Capitol in Atlanta, Fulton78
County, on such date and at such time as they deem practical.79
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that, in any case of emergency or disaster resulting in the80
discontinuation of the schedule for meetings as authorized by this resolution, the Speaker of81
the House of Representatives and the President of the Senate shall provide for prompt notice82
of the same to all members of the House of Representatives and all members of the Senate,83
respectively, by such means as such officers deem practical and efficient; and each house84
shall be and remain in adjournment until convening for the next legislative day on the date85
certain jointly specified by such officers. Following such reconvening, the General86
Assembly may provide by joint resolution for a new schedule for meetings and87
adjournments.88
B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that, as to any case of emergency or disaster resulting in the89
discontinuation of the schedule for meetings as authorized by this resolution, the adoption90
of this resolution by the General Assembly shall constitute the consent of both the House of91

Representatives and the Senate for purposes of Article III, Section IV, Paragraph I(b) of the
92
Constitution.93
